The Operating Room (OR) at Rochester General Hospital offers elective and emergency surgeries for adults and pediatric patients, including a variety of service-specific specialties. Types of Surgical procedures and teams performed include: General Surgery, Urology, Bariatric, Ambulatory, Robotic Surgery, Gynecological, Neurology, Vascular, Orthopedic, Otolaryngology, Ophthalmology, Plastic Reconstructive, Cosmetic Surgery, Oral Surgery, Podiatric Surgery, and Cardiothoracic Surgery.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Assessment.Perform initial and ongoing assessment of the patient; demonstrate exceptional clinical judgment and advanced assessment skills; communicate and document assessment with interdisciplinary team; utilize all available resources in order to meet the needs of the patient and family

  • Planning & Implementation.Develop and document plan of care, treatment, and services; collaborate interdisciplinary health team to deliver care; maintain an appropriate nurse-patient relationship and provide an exceptional experience for the patient and family

  • Evaluation & Education.Evaluate, communicate, and document patient responses to care; revise plan of care based on ongoing evaluations; ensure the patient receives and understands education/training specific to their needs and abilities

  • Training.Provide training for new team members on the unit; assume the role of teacher for nursing students and other students shadowing on the unit; act as a resource for other team members for both clinical and non-clinical matters
